Apple TV +: adaptation of “Bastards” is canceled;  Joseph Gordon-Levitt signs new production

THE Apple TV + is on the verge of being released in more than 100 countries (including Brazil) and, as we have reported several times, the Cupertino giant’s productions have no pause to catch their breath – except for those that are canceled.

Apple recently interrupted plans for one of its adaptations, but it also appears to have started another production, which will be written by actor Joseph Gordon-Levitt, as we will see below.

«Bastards» («Nevelot»)

At the end of last year, we commented that Apple was in the process of acquiring the rights to adapt an Israeli series called «Nevelot» (which means “bastard” in Hebrew). At the time, much was discussed about what type of content Apple would be developing, given the violence of the original series.

Richard Gere

The series would be starring the actor Richard Gere (“A Beautiful Woman”) and written by Howard Gordon («Homeland») and Warren Leight (“Law and Order: SVU”). That’s right, would be. According to a report by Hollywood Reporter, the series ended due to “creative differences between Apple and the producers” – which caused the Cupertino giant to suffer financial loss from those…

Until then, Apple’s plan was to reformat the series for the American public, turning Israeli soldiers into Vietnam war veterans, but Apple may still have found the content too violent.

This, however, is not the first Apple TV + series to be canceled; some time ago, the company stopped producing semi-autobiographical drama «Vital Signs», which would focus on the life and career of the producer and rapper Dr. Dre. As in the case of «Bastards», the production was left out for «containing scenes of violence with weapons», in addition to the explicit use of drugs.

“Mr. Corman ”

While production goes downhill, another original Apple series is expected to take shape soon, as reported by Variety. According to the publication, Apple gave the green light to the drama called “Mr. Corman ”, written and produced by the actor Joseph Gordon-Levitt.

Joseph Gordon-Levitt

There is still not much information about the project, but apparently the series will follow the life of an elementary school teacher who “fights against adulthood”. It was also not disclosed whether the actor from “500 Dias com Ela” will star in the production.

In addition to the famous role alongside actress Zooey Deschanel, the American actor played other very popular roles in the series «A Family from Another World», in addition to the films «The Origin», «50/50» and «Looper: Assassins of the Future» .
